What's Happening?
The Pittsburgh Supercomputing Center (PSC) has secured a $5 million grant from the National Science Foundation to develop TangleLab, a hybrid quantum-classical supercomputing testbed. This project, in collaboration with HPE and Rigetti Computing, aims
to integrate quantum processing units with high-performance computing systems. TangleLab will provide researchers, educators, and students with access to advanced computing resources, facilitating research in quantum computing and artificial intelligence. The initiative is part of a national effort to advance quantum information science and develop a quantum-ready workforce.

What's Next?
Construction of TangleLab is scheduled to begin on September 1, 2026, with full operations expected in 2027. The PSC plans to allocate computing time through a competitive proposal process, allowing researchers and educators to utilize the system for various projects.
